Huffman Coding: After the LZ77 algorithm has replaced the repeated strings, Huffman coding is applied. This technique assigns a shorter binary code to characters that look routinely and an extended code to the ones that appear significantly less usually. This even further cuts down the general file size.
In broad terms, compression is the entire process of cutting down file dimensions employing a compression algorithm. A compression technique can either be lossy, that means some facts is shed in the compression procedure, or lossless, which suggests all data from the initial file is preserved from the compressed file.

GZIP compression is a particularly well-liked technique useful for compressing Website. From Websites as well as the material referenced therein, GNU Zip’s lossless compression is used by around fifty per cent of all Internet sites on the net. Despite GZIP’s present-day level of popularity, its compression ratio is usually even worse than Brotli, which offers some enhancement above its predecessor. To put it simply, GZIP’s adoption is bit by bit trending downward as Internet sites shift to far more contemporary systems. That is not to declare that GZIP, or other compression formats for example bz2 and xz are likely away.
GZIP is actually a lossless information compression algorithm used to make documents more compact devoid of shedding any details. This is especially productive for text-centered documents like HTML, CSS, and JavaScript simply because they often comprise repetitive code and syntax.
